---------------------------------------------------------- revno: 2617.23.20 committer: Konstantin Osipov <kostja@sun.com> branch nick: mysql-6.0-runtime timestamp: Wed 2009-03-04 16:31:31 +0300 message: WL#4284 "Transactional DDL locking" Review comments: "Objectify" the MDL API. MDL_request and MDL_context still need manual construction and destruction, since they are used in environment that is averse to constructors/destructors. sql/mdl.cc: Improve comments. Add asserts to backup()/restore_from_backup()/merge() methods. Fix an order bug in the error path of mdl_acquire_exclusive_locks(): we used to first free a ticket object, and only then exclude it from the list of tickets.
